Spain has been hit particularly hard by the coronavirus pandemic but the Porsche Ibérica dealership in Madrid made the best of a bad situation earlier this week, organizing a large meet-up of Porsche owners at a drive-in cinema.

Local publication Peridismodel Motor reports that no less than 600 people attended the event in roughly 250 Porsche models. They watched Bad Boys For Life, a movie starring Will Smith, Martin Lawrence and also featuring a brand new 992-generation Porsche 911, making it the perfect choice for this group of Porschephiles.

A wide array of cars attended the drive-in cinema event that also appears to have included food stalls. Among the cars parked up front were old and new Porsche 911, Boxster, and Cayman models. We can also see at least one Porsche 924 in one of the photos. There also appeared to be a number of brand new Taycans in the crowd. Parked along the back rows of the crowd were Porsche Cayenne and Macan models.

“Once again, I am deeply proud of our customers, who have enthusiastically responded to this first reunion call after so many months with no contact other than virtual,” chief executive of Porsche Ibérica Tomás Villén said after the event. “The image of 250 Porsche ‘sitting’ harmoniously in front of the big screen is a symbol that shows that we are a great family, a family that shares the passion for our extraordinary sports cars, but also for a lifestyle that unites us beyond of the road.”
